The PREPARE/ENRICH is a program based on a set of five inventories that examine major relationship issues a couple may experience. These inventories must be administered by a trained PREPARE/ENRICH Counselor and include feedback sessions in which the counselor facilitates discussion between the couple based on their inventory results. Over 2 million couples have taken the PREPARE/ENRICH Program (4 million people) since it began in 1980. An important strength of the PREPARE/ENRICH Inventories is their strong psychometric properties. High levels of reliability and validity have been found for each instrument, making them valuable tools for research as well as clinical use. The five inventories are:
- PREPARE - Pre-marital couples
- PREPARE-MC - Pre-marital couples with children
- PREPARE-CC - Cohabiting Couples with or without children
- ENRICH - Married couples with or without children
- MATE - Couples over the age of 50
The inventories asses the following relationship areas:
- Communication
- Conflict Resolution
- Personality Issues
- Financial Management
- Sexual Expectations
- Marital Satisfaction
- Leisure Activities
- Children and Parenting
- Family and Friends
- Expectations/Cohabitation Issues
- Role Relationship
- Spiritual Beliefs
